What Makes a Tumbler “Sublimation-Ready”?

Tumbler cups are sublimation-ready if they feature special coatings that allow sublimation ink to bond permanently with the surface. This polyester-based coating is essential for the process, as untreated metal, ceramic, and glass will not accept sublimation transfers.

When you see stainless steel tumblers and other cups labeled as sublimation blanks, that means they have been professionally coated to deliver bright, long-lasting color. Still, not all sublimation blanks are equal in coating quality, so you need to compare brands to ensure you purchase suitable tumblers. A poorly coated tumbler may cause colors to look faded or uneven. Choosing blanks from a trusted supplier ensures that each one has a consistent coating, which means fewer wasted transfers and better results for your business.

Aside from these coatings, the tumbler's shape also matters. The best stainless steel tumbler for sublimation will feature a straight wall design. A straight-wall shape allows the transfer paper to make full contact with the surface of the tumbler, allowing for even heat distribution during pressing. Tapered or textured cups are more challenging to work with and may require extra tools or wraps to avoid faded spots or misaligned images. Skinny 20-oz and 30-oz tumblers are popular straight-wall choices because they are easy to sublimate with a heat press, and their convenient sizes appeal to a wide range of customers.

Tumblers with Removable Handles

Tumblers with handles offer added convenience for users who need flexibility and comfort while drinking. The handle can make it easier to carry larger or heavier tumblers, especially when they're full.

When it comes to sublimation, it's important for these handles to be removable. A handle that can be detached allows the entire surface of the tumbler to sit evenly on a heat press or in a sublimation oven, ensuring full, smooth transfers without obstruction. Handles left in place can block heat or create uneven pressure, leading to faded or distorted designs.

Additionally, removable handles make cleaning easier and allow the tumbler to fit in standard cup holders or storage spaces, making it an incredibly desirable feature when shopping for the best tumbler.

MakerFlo

MakerFlo offers a wide variety of drinkware and blanks for crafters and small businesses. Their 30-oz powder-coated stainless steel tumblers are made of 304 stainless steel, double-wall vacuum insulated, with straw lids (twist-on style), and optional handles.

The company offers a large number of colors, including satin, rainbow, and gold finishes. Some of their products also include accessories, such as silicone straws and care cards. Their “Build-A-Bundle” mixes and case pricing allow for bulk orders with discounts. 

However, there are trade-offs you should be aware of before relying on MakerFlo blanks. Lids and straws have mixed reliability, with some leaking or not sealing well, and color variations occasionally differ from expectations. Additionally, their powder-coated finishes often cost more, and they sell their handles separately, further increasing the cost per unit. 

While MakerFlo is usually a good choice, consider inspecting each tumbler batch and testing the lids and finish quality before selling them to your customers.

PYD Life

PYD Life is well-known in the sublimation world for its large catalog of sublimation blanks, including tumblers in many sizes, finishes, and styles. Their selection covers everything from 12-oz tumblers to large 40-oz tumblers, and they offer popular accessories like slide lids, clear lids, and matching straws.

Many of their stainless steel cups use food-grade 304 stainless steel with double-wall insulation, which means drinks stay hot or cold for hours. For shop owners who want variety, PYD Life makes it easy to stock different tumbler styles. Many of their products come individually boxed, and bulk orders are usually in stock with quick turnaround. This can be helpful if you need dozens of 20-oz tumblers for a bulk order or an event.

While many buyers achieve good sublimation results with PYD Life tumblers, powder-coating consistency can vary, and some users report pale or uneven transfers, particularly on specialty finishes like glitter or ombré blanks. Fit issues with some lids have also been reported, which can cause leaking or make the cup feel less professional. A few products have beveled bottoms or thin walls that make pressing more difficult, resulting in wrinkles or faded spots on full-wrap designs.

Overall, PYD Life can be a good option for variety and quick shipping, but quality control concerns make it important to test their sublimation blanks before committing to large orders.

Best Tumblers FAQs

Can You Sublimate on Any Tumbler?

No, not every tumbler works for sublimation. To get a clean, vibrant transfer, the tumbler must have a polyester coating designed for sublimation. Plain stainless steel cups or uncoated metal cups will not hold the ink properly and will result in faded or washed-out images. Look for stainless steel tumblers that are labeled “sublimation ready” or “sublimation blanks.”

What’s the Best Size for a Tumbler?

For most custom shops, the 20-oz tumbler is the best choice. It is the most requested size, perfect for coffee, iced drinks, and everyday hydration. The 30-oz tumbler is also a strong seller for anyone who prefers a larger drink size. It is popular with customers who want fewer refills during the day or who use their tumblers for water-intake goals. Offering both 20-oz and 30-oz sizes gives your business the flexibility to meet most customer needs and maximize sales.

What Type of Tumbler Is Best?

The best tumbler for sublimation is usually a high-quality stainless steel cup with even powder coatings. This style gives the brightest colors and longest-lasting designs. For a more unique offering, you can also try coated glass cups, ceramic mugs, and acrylic tumblers, which work well with sublimation when properly coated.

Can Insulated Tumblers Go in the Dishwasher?

Insulated stainless steel tumblers are hand-wash recommended, especially when they are sublimated. The heat and detergents in a dishwasher can cause the coating or print to fade over time. Some tumbler brands may advertise their tumblers as being dishwasher-safe, but handwashing will increase their lifespan and preserve the cup's insulation. Insulation is essential for maintaining the temperature of warm drinks and cold liquids, so don't risk damaging this important feature.

How Long Do Stainless Steel Tumblers Last?

A well-made stainless steel tumbler can last for over a decade with proper care. The main thing that can shorten its lifespan is damage to the sublimation coating, which is why gentle washing and avoiding harsh scrubbing are important. Customers who follow care instructions can expect their custom tumblers to last through daily use for many years.
